UMI Performance driveshaft safety loops are NHRA-legal and will bolt-in with minimal modifications. They're a must for tracks requiring safety loops on cars running faster than 13.99 in the quarter-mile. Constructed entirely from 0.250 in. thick mild steel, the loops have CNC-machined mounting points for a superb fit, and are fully MIG-welded for outstanding strength. They are available in different styles, covering hundreds of applications from 1964 and up.

Are you running a 12.99 or better in the quarter-mile? If so, then you need BMR Suspension driveshaft safety loops. U-joint failure can have serious consequences, and these safety loops will keep your driveshaft from flying off or dragging. Most styles may be bolted or welded into place and do not require drilling. BMR's steel driveshaft safety loops meet the requirements set by the NHRA—and provide peace of mind so you can focus on the race. Choose the style and finish for your application.

A broken U-joint or driveshaft can cause heavy damage to the underside of your vehicle, sending the driveshaft flying, or allowing the driveshaft to drop down and dig into the pavement, flipping you over. Heavy steel Lakewood driveshaft safety loops can prevent all that by containing the driveshaft after a failure, allowing you to make a controlled stop with minimum drama.
